ASG-8 is a 5 MW solar photovoltaic power plant located in Valencia County, New Mexico. The plant is owned and operated by Affordable Solar Silver City, LLC. It consists of a single generator utilizing fixed-tilt solar tracking technology. ASG-8 is interconnected to the Public Service Company of New Mexico balancing authority within the Western Electricity Coordinating Council (WECC) NERC region.
ASG-8 is ranked as the 53rd largest power plant in New Mexico out of 84 total plants in the state, and it holds a national ranking of 2224 out of 7108 plants. The plant's primary fuel source is solar energy.
